So far, in 2013, 44 abortion clinics have closed. Due to new state laws and improved inspections, abortion clinics have been forced to close down in record numbers. 42 of those offered surgical abortions, while the other two offered chemical abortions.
For Abby Johnson, it takes on a special meaning. When the Planned Parenthood clinic in Bryan, Texas closed, it was the end of a long circle for Johnson, who once ran that abortion clinic before her conscience got the better of her and she left Planned Parenthood for Coalition for Life.

Good news, although I doubt that the improved health and safety regulations are responsible for all of it.
The number of abortions has dropped since the beginning of the recession back in 2008. The CDC attributed the drop to increased use of birth control because in tough economic times, birth control is the least expensive option when compared to abortion or childbirth.
